Electronics Arts kan nu fortælle, at deres og Criterion Games’ Burnout: Crash! ligger klar til køb og efterfølgende download på både Xbox Live Arcade og PlayStation Network den 20. september. Med Burnout Crash! går Criterion Games tilbage til de tidlige rødder og spillet fokuserer, som navnet også mere end antyder, udelukkende på Crash-mode. Det vil kunne købes for $7.99 (PS3) eller 800 MS Point. Du bør lige tage et smut forbi Criterions website, hvor de har en fin lille trailer klar til dig. GUILDFORD, England – 2. september, 2011 – Brace for impact! Criterion Games, an Electronics Arts Inc. studio, today announced that Burnout™ CRASH! will release on Xbox LIVE® Arcade and PlayStation®Network worldwide on September 20, 2011. Burnout Crash! reinvents the studio’s fan-favorite crash mode, offering accessibility and compulsive fun for those new to the series and gameplay depth for franchise veterans. Players are rewarded for causing traffic chaos as they trigger explosions and destroy everything in sight. The game will be available as a download title for $7.99 USD or 800 Microsoft Points.
Burnout CRASH! is inspired by the ease and excitement of pinball arcades, TV game shows and 80s pop music. Featuring EA’s revolutionary Autolog technology, players connect, compare scores and face off against friends for endless competitive gameplay and challenging fun. In addition, the all-new Autolog Challenges feature let’s players up the ante by sending direct head-to-head challenges to their friends.
With three exciting game modes, 18 crash junctions, and a variety of unlockables combined with nostalgic throwbacks to the original Crash Mode, Burnout CRASH! packs an explosive mix of content into one downloadable package. With a game mode designed exclusively for Kinect™, 2 to 14 players can compete on one television in an all-out party battle!
